Quick question, can you replace the 400 3TJ headlight with one from another model like the 600 with normal uk bulbs?
Done a quick search but didn't find any answers.
Thanks in advance
Re: 3TJ Headlight
Posted: Thu Sep 24, 2009 6:55 pm
by plodder
Yes, the one for the FZR1000EXUP 1991-92 has a single H4 bulb in the centre
It does fit behind the 3TJ central bracket but it's a bit of a squeeze.
Changing the bulb looks just about possible in situ but only just.
I changed mine after both the projector bulbs blew and it was cheaper to get the H4 headlight than 2 bulbs for the projectors.

If you get the 1000's loom with it, then it will have the H4 fitting.
There are other bikes that have the same fitting too - FZR600, TRX850 etc.
You should probably fit a relay to be on the safe side
Re: 3TJ Headlight
Posted: Fri Sep 25, 2009 12:39 pm
by plodder
Yeah, splice the H4 connector block on in parallel to what you've got so you can revert to projectors later if you want to.
You don't need a relay... you're reducing total load. I'm beginning to think that Evil has shares in a relay company.
